How they compare
Republic of Korea currently reports 97.1% against 64.5% in Western Africa, a difference of 32.6%.
That makes Republic of Korea's figure about 1.5 times Western Africa's.
Across all 5 years both countries report, Republic of Korea has been ahead every year.
Republic of Korea ranks 26th and Western Africa ranks 29th of 113 countries.
Republic of Korea has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
